Abstract
IT has already been shown that radiation damage to chromosome is conserved for several months after an acute X-irradiation. Due to this, dividing of a dose into two fractions with a seven-day interval between them had the same effect as a single irradiation1–4. Similar results have been obtained by other authors5,6. Results of the induction of chromosome aberrations during chronic irradiation are presented here. Preliminary results have been published elsewhere7.
